I have a super talented Art teacher colleague at my school who teaches the youngest students: Kindergarten and Grade 1. She always has fabulous art projects and I wanted to share some of her Halloween themed lessons this year.
First up: these cute black cats. Black tempera is sponged onto orange paper to create a cat shape. paint on some eyes, and add some white yarn for the 'web' and hot glue on a small plastic spider.
Next up: Spiders on a Web Media: silver pen on coloured paper for the web. the spider is made from a black pom-pom and pipe cleaners (chenille stems) with tiny googly eyes. Foam Halloween stickers were added as well.
